On pricing, it's worth being direct about what the value scan actually shows: the overwhelming majority of quotes examined price unfavourably against the model once margin is accounted for, which is structurally expected — a bookmaker's vig means both sides of a line can't be positive at once, so isolated positive quotes are local exceptions, not evidence the match is mispriced across the board. The edges that do appear positive cluster in first-half over/under markets, where the model sees slightly more early-goal probability than current prices reflect, but the magnitudes are small rather than pronounced. The main match-winner and full-match total prices are close to what the market already assumes. Two caveats matter here. Squads haven't been announced yet, so nothing about likely selection, rotation, or injury absences is reflected in these numbers — worth revisiting once teams are confirmed. Separately, the quotes underlying this analysis are roughly six days old relative to kickoff, and lines this far out can move meaningfully as team news and market money come in, so treat the specific prices as a snapshot rather than what will be available closer to the match.
